Best Ice Skating Rinks in Orlando

Whether it’s a laid-back family outing or a birthday bash on ice, Orlando’s rinks have got something for everyone:

  • RDV Sportsplex Ice Den – This is your go-to for everything from public skating sessions to figure skating and hockey lessons. With a well-maintained rink and friendly staff, RDV Sportsplex is perfect for skaters of all ages and abilities.
  • The Ice Factory of Central Florida – Featuring an Olympic-sized rink, The Ice Factory is a fab spot for skating as well as hosting events. They offer a variety of classes, including synchronized skating and even broomball!
  • WinterClub Indoor Ski & Snowboard and Ice Skating – This state-of-the-art facility not only has an indoor ice rink but also indoor skiing and snowboarding! It’s the ultimate winter sports complex right in the sunny city of Orlando.

Tips for a Successful Ice Skating Trip with the Kids

Preparation is key when heading to the rink. Follow these quick tips for a seamless ice skating experience:

  • Dress Appropriately – Even though it’s warm outside, the rink will be chilly. Layer up with warm, flexible clothing, and don’t forget gloves and socks. Safety comes first – consider helmets for the little ones!
  • Check Public Skate Times – Most rinks have specific public skating hours, so be sure to check the schedule online before heading out. It’ll save you from any disappointment and keep the day running smoothly.
  • Rent Skates or Bring Your Own – Rental options are available at all the rinks, but if you skate often, investing in your own pair can be worthwhile. Ensure they’re sharpened and well-fitting for the best experience!
  • Start With a Lesson – If it’s your family’s first time on the ice, consider a group or private lesson. It’s a great way to get everyone comfortable and prevent any slip-up-induced frowns.

5 Essential Things Parents Should Know When Preparing for Ice Skating in Orlando, Florida

1. Understand the Climate Inside Versus Outside

Orlando may be sunny and warm, but step into an ice rink, and it’s winter wonderland time. Make sure you bring clothes that can handle the transition from the toasty outdoors to the frosty indoors. Layering is smart – a breathable base layer, an insulating middle, and a water-resistant jacket should keep everyone comfy and ready to skate.

2. Safety Gear is not Just for Beginners

While the kids might protest that they don’t need it, safety gear is crucial. It’s not just for those who are learning but for everyone on the ice. A good helmet can protect against falls, and knee or elbow pads can prevent bruises. Remember, safety is cool, and being protected means more fun with less worry.

3. Snack Prep is Part of the Fun

An active family day out means hunger will strike, and skating is hard work! Pack some healthy snacks and water to keep everyone hydrated and energized. Most ice rinks have snack bars, but bringing your own ensures you have your family’s favorites on hand.

4. Learning to Fall is Learning to Skate

Before you even think about pirouettes and hockey stops, teach your kids how to fall safely. It’s part of the process and knowing how to fall can reduce the risk of injuries. Start by practicing off the ice, then apply those skills during your rink visit.

5. Embrace the Learning Curve

Patience is key! Not everyone will be a natural on the ice, and that’s okay. Celebrate the little victories, like the first time your child skates without holding onto the wall. Embracing the learning curve will make the experience positive, no matter how many times someone ends up on their bottom.
